How they compare

Singapore currently reports 26,032 BoP, current US$ per person against 1,224 BoP, current US$ per person in North America, a difference of 24,808 BoP, current US$ per person.

That makes Singapore's figure about 21.3 times North America's.

Across all 56 years both countries report, Singapore has been ahead every year.

North America ranks 1st and Singapore ranks 4th of 47 groups.

Singapore has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ade North America Singapore Difference Ahead
1970s 25.66 BoP, current US$ per person 132.11 BoP, current US$ per person 106.45 BoP, current US$ per person Singapore
1980s 143.03 BoP, current US$ per person 697.14 BoP, current US$ per person 554.12 BoP, current US$ per person Singapore
1990s 392.62 BoP, current US$ per person 2,490 BoP, current US$ per person 2,098 BoP, current US$ per person Singapore
2000s 820.65 BoP, current US$ per person 5,068 BoP, current US$ per person 4,247 BoP, current US$ per person Singapore
2010s 1,031 BoP, current US$ per person 13,156 BoP, current US$ per person 12,125 BoP, current US$ per person Singapore
2020s 1,067 BoP, current US$ per person 22,547 BoP, current US$ per person 21,480 BoP, current US$ per person Singapore

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
